Product Description
Get around with the most powerful and coolest electric scooter by Razor. The Razor E300 Electric Scooter includes everything that parents and teens have loved in the past with new matte gray styling. Boasting a super high-torque, ultra-quiet single speed chain-driven motor, and a handy twist-grip throttle, the E300 is the perfect device for teens or adults wanting to run errands or zip around the neighborhood. Unlike Razor's E100 scooters, whose motor requires a small manual kickoff, E300 starts off from a standing position. Once on the move, its ultra-powerful 300 watt electric motor ramps up to 15 miles per hour - fast enough to have fun, but not fast enough to be a menace on the street or sidewalk. And thanks to the long-lasting 24 volt rechargeable battery system, which takes about twelve hours to fully charge, riders can cruise for up to 40 minutes of continuous use. Other details include a retractable kickstand, a hand-operated front brake, and a pair of extra wide 10-inch pneumatic tires to ensure a smooth ride while you zip around the neighborhood. The E300 is recommended for ages 13 and older and offers a maximum weight capacity of 220 pounds. Scooter includes with a UL Approved battery charger, and all the tools needed for its light assembly, and is backed by a 90-day warranty. Assembled E300 measures 41” x 17” x 42” (L x W x H) and weighs 52 pounds. Purchased this scooter October 2016 to commute to work 4 times a week. When I first started riding, from home to work one way is around 1.6 miles and it only took 15-20 minutes- not too shabby considering it is on the hills of San Francisco. For 6-8 months, it worked great- 1 charge got me to and from home without me having to take my charger to work. The last 4 months, I definitely noticed the battery dying so I had to charge twice per day- once when I get to work and once when I get home. The scooter has been noticeably slower as well. It doesn't go as fast as it used to- I do the same route everyday so it obvious that the scooter isn't making the lights like it used to. After one year of continuous use, I am now looking to donate this to the local Goodwill (it still has life in it and I am sure some kid would love to go on a joy ride on it) and need to find a new scooter transportation.
I know what you are thinking- "Geez. Only a year?" Actually, despite it only lasting for one year, I thought it was a great investment- I only paid $225 (tax included) whereas the San Francisco monthly bus pass is $75/month. So I ended up saving almost $700 in transportation costs #winning
Pros:
Wide, hardy tires
Pretty quick charge
Barely any maintenance needed
Sturdy and easy to maneuver
Cons:
Not the prettiest of all scooters
On/off switch- very steal-able if left unattended in public
Slightly cumbersome and heavy
Cannot fold

Update: I have now replaced the batteries twice (it was my fault they died). My recommendations are: 1. make absolutely sure you always keep the scooter turned off when not in use, leaving it on will kill the batteries. 2. don't store the scooter in a garage because low temps kill the battery. 3. the batteries are not like the ones in your cell phone, ie you don't want to completely drain and then recharge the battery, doing so will kill the battery. The less you drain the battery each cycle, and the less time the scooter spends with a depleted charge, the better and longer the batteries will perform. 4. If the scooter seems sluggish, check the brake line tension, I loosened mine, and I saw a dramatic increase in speed and stamina.
Update (Feb 2017): I have now put well over 1,000 miles on this scooter. I recently had to replace the tube of the rear tire, which was a decent sized project, but took the opportunity to clean and lube everything. The scooter is now running like new again, or even better than new. If you take care of this scooter, it will run like a champ for a very long time.

Capacity ** Kids and parents can ride this thing, it has enough guts to move an adult.
Quality ** Chain and gears are a bit clunky making it sounds a bit cheapo, but runs ok;
Tires ** The inflated tires is the reason we got it, they are awesome for rough pavement and are smooth
Air valves ** Rear tire valve position is very badly designed, a real pain to inflate the tire;
Sturdiness ** The overall construction is made of steel, making it sturdy and strong. The rear fender is plastic and broke after a fall;
Runtime ** Expect about 25 to 45 min of fulltime runtime as per your weight and usage location (hills, surface style etc.)
Weight ** Unit is heavy, so if you intent to carry it around for camping or day trips, think twice.
Transport ** It has no means of folding without tools for transportation
Charging ** Charger must only be plugged for a max of 12 hours, so you can't leave it unattended for days while plugged, charging is slow, it takes several hours;
charge port : The little dust cap for the charger port is a pain to put on after charging.
Power switch ** Location of the power switch makes it easy to forget ON;
Kick stand : Ok stand, it does work on uneven surfaces and grass;
Throttle ** This is ON / OFF, you cannot modulate the speed :(
